Meeting notes — HSM delivery (excerpt)

Attendees agreed the Ironlatch HSM unit arrives Tuesday via bonded courier from Quillhaven Systems. The office manager will reserve the small conference room for inspection and keep the tamper-evident bag unopened until the security officer arrives. Reception should not sign on anyone's behalf. The hand-over instruction for the courier reads as follows.

courier memo of yajef-bajep: the frawyn jordor courier leaves the norwyn ledger at gate 2781 under passcode 330769

Alert: PointsLedgerDrift fires when the Glimmerbank loyalty ledger's computed balance diverges from the materialized view by more than 500 points across any account. Usually caused by replayed redemption events. Reviewers should confirm idempotency keys on any ledger-write change. Triage steps and past incident notes are collected on the internal page below.

wiki page, bawig-yawep: https://jenkins.nelvrotech.local/ticket/build/projects/view/view/pages/view/a285c2b5588ad4f337d9b5f2

Hey Priva,

Quick heads-up before Friday's DR drill for the Inkmill markdown pipeline: we'll restore the renderer config from the cold backup, so you'll need the escrow credentials handy. Grab a coffee first — the restore takes a while. For the sealed vault copy, the recovery passphrase is below.

recovery phrase for kahop-kahap: istys-novdor-joreth-silir-eliys

Runbook: Pennywhistle notification fan-out backpressure. When the fan-out workers fall behind, the outbox table balloons and delivery latency spikes — you'll see it first in the Dovetail queue-depth graph. Don't just scale workers; check whether a single noisy tenant is flooding the topic, and throttle them via the tenant config first. If you do scale, bump FANOUT_WORKERS in the deploy env, redeploy, and watch for drain within ten minutes. The workers authenticate to the broker with a credential set on the next line of the env file.

env line for tagaf-yahif: LEDGER_TOKEN29=a7e22fd0ee7d43436e62c1c3439fb

## Rate Limiting — Gatewarden Internal Gateway

All rate-limit rule changes require security review before merge. Defaults: 200 req/min per service token, burst 50. Overrides live in the limits.yaml registry and expire after 90 days unless renewed. Bypass flags are prohibited in production. Audit logs retained 12 months. Approval authority for all overrides rests with the person named below.

account owner for hahig-fahag: Pelael Istax Novys